Mr. President, I will say this in conclusion, if the Senator will yield further, every one of us has small businesses in our States. The economic engine of Florida is small business. It is those very people who have come forth in this recession and have said they are having difficulty and, in many cases, cannot make financial ends meet because they cannot get the banks to lend to them. The big banks will lend to big customers. They are not fulfilling the obligation of lending to the entire community. The community banks wish to make those loans to small business and, yet, they say they are harassed by regulators. Here we have provided an avenue of money to flow through community banks to small business to help them make their financial ends meet. It is unconscionable that people in a parliamentary and partisan fashion would hold up this legislation. That is what I wanted to say, in conclusion, to the Senator from Louisiana.
